Market Trends

Understanding the current market trends is essential for anyone considering a property investment in Dubai. The city's real estate sector is known for its volatility, influenced by various dynamics such as economic shifts, demographic changes, and government policies.

Current Property Prices

As of 2023, property prices in Dubai have shown a gradual recovery following recent fluctuations. Areas like Downtown Dubai and Dubai Marina remain the crown jewels in terms of high-value properties, while neighborhoods such as Jumeirah Village Circle and Dubai Sports City offer more affordable options without compromising on quality. To put it simply, whether you're looking for an opulent villa or a cozy apartment, there’s something for every pocket.

  • The average price per square foot in high-end areas can reach upwards of AED 2,000.
  • In contrast, more affordable areas see averages around AED 1,000 to AED 1,500 per square foot.

With the Visa for remote workers and various incentives aimed at attracting foreign investment, it's clear the demand for property is rising, thus impacting prices.

Neighborhoods in Dubai

Understanding the neighborhoods in Dubai is crucial for anyone looking to dive into the real estate market, whether as an investor, homebuyer, or even for expatriates seeking a place to live. Each area offers unique characteristics, amenities, and lifestyles which make them appealing for different demographics. Moreover, the neighborhoods reflect Dubai’s rapid development, blending luxurious living with functional spaces, catering to a cosmopolitan population.

Various factors influence people’s choice of neighborhood, from proximity to schools and workplaces to the presence of recreational facilities and cultural hubs. Expats, in particular, often look for vibrant communities that provide a sense of belonging while maintaining accessibility to their workplaces.

Popular Areas for Expatriates

When it comes to living in Dubai, certain neighborhoods stand out, catering specifically to expatriates.

  • Dubai Marina: This buzzing area is renowned for its towering skyscrapers and stunning views of the marina. With a slew of restaurants, shops, and leisure activities, it’s a hotspot for those seeking a lively urban lifestyle.
  • Jumeirah Beach Residence (JBR): Right by the beach, folks find it idyllic for sunbathing and water sports. Families often enjoy the vibrant beachfront promenade with various dining options.
  • Downtown Dubai: Housing iconic landmarks like the Burj Khalifa and The Dubai Mall, Downtown is a prestigious locale. It appeals to those who prefer urban living with access to shopping, entertainment, and top-tier accommodations.
  • Arabian Ranches: For more family-oriented settings, Arabian Ranches offers spacious villas in a community-centric environment where kids can thrive. With parks, schools, and recreational facilities, it’s a popular choice among expatriates.

These neighborhoods not only provide the necessary amenities but also foster community interactions, making expatriates feel at home in this bustling city.

"Choosing the right neighborhood can transform your living experience in Dubai, giving you access to a community that matches your lifestyle and preferences."

Emerging Neighborhoods

While the established areas have their advantages, Dubai's real estate scene is ripe with emerging neighborhoods that promise not only affordability but also potential for growth.

  • Dubai South: Positioned close to the new Al Maktoum International Airport, this area is gaining traction among investors due to future developments and infrastructure projects. With plans for a new city to emerge, it’s gaining attention from those looking for long-term investment.
  • Dubai Creek Harbour: With a focus on sustainability, this community is set to be home to the world’s tallest building and numerous green spaces. This vision appeals to eco-conscious buyers and developers alike.
  • Meydan City: Known for the racecourse and luxurious lifestyle, Meydan is emerging as a premium yet affordable option. With a growing number of amenities, it's targeting affluent families and individuals looking for a bit more tranquility.

Investors in these neighborhoods could see significant returns as the city continues its expansion, making them an attractive alternative to the established areas.

Financing Options

Securing the right financing is a major step when purchasing property in Dubai. The options tend to be plentiful, but understanding them well can mean the difference between swimming with the current or fighting against it.

In Dubai, mortgages are generally available to both residents and non-residents, although the terms can vary. Local banks and financial institutions, such as Emirates NBD and Abu Dhabi Commercial Bank, typically provide mortgage solutions tailored for expatriates. Rates often range between 3% to 5%, depending on various factors such as loan tenure, down payment, and the borrower's financial profile.

Those seeking to buy property can consider:

  • Fixed-Rate Mortgages: These allow for stable monthly payments over a set term, making budgeting easier.
  • Variable-Rate Mortgages: These can fluctuate based on market conditions, so while they might start lower, they can increase, adding an element of risk.
  • Islamic Financing: This is an option for those who prefer Sharia-compliant solutions, such as Murabaha or Ijara agreements.

In addition, understanding the down payment requirements is crucial. For instance, foreign buyers are often required to make a minimum down payment of 20-25% of the property’s value, while UAE nationals may benefit from lower rates.

Having your finances sorted can enhance your bargaining power significantly. You might even want to consult with financial advisors or real estate consultants, like those at Haus & Haus, to navigate this aspect efficiently.

Legal Considerations

Understanding the legal landscape in Dubai is essential for any buyer. It can be as tricky as navigating a maze blindfolded. Familiarity with the all necessary legalities not only safeguards your investment but also ensures compliance with local laws.

Firstly, determine whether the property you’re purchasing is in a designated freehold area, where non-UAE nationals can buy and own the property outright. Common freehold communities include Dubai Marina, Downtown Dubai, and Palm Jumeirah. Conversely, leasehold properties give you ownership for a fixed term, generally up to 99 years.

When getting into the nitty-gritty, it's essential to:

  • Check for Title Deeds: Ensure that the seller has a legitimate title deed before entering into any agreements. A title deed signifies ownership and can protect you from potential fraud.
  • Understand the Terms of Sale: Reading the fine print isn’t just smart; it’s crucial. Know the costs involved, such as registration fees and real estate agency commissions.
  • Use a Reliable Agent: Working with a reputable agent, like those at Haus & Haus, can save you from headaches. They can help interpret legal jargon and ensure all regulations are followed meticulously.
  • Know Your Rights: Understanding your rights as a buyer will empower you throughout the transaction. This includes cancellation terms and what happens in disputes.

Overall, while the legal framework might appear daunting, the rewards of property ownership in Dubai are enticing. A little diligence can go a long way toward making smart, secure investments.

Navigating the Rental Market

Understanding the rental market in Dubai is a vital aspect for anyone considering living or investing in this dynamic city. With its rapid growth and diverse expatriate communities, Dubai offers a wide array of rental options. Whether you are a long-time resident, an investor looking for rental yields, or a newcomer settling into the vibrant culture, knowing how to navigate this market can save time and money while making informed decisions.

In this section, we will explore the nuances of the rental market in Dubai, focusing on the key elements that influence long-term and short-term rentals. Having a handle on these aspects lends you confidence and clarity, positioning you to make savvy choices that align with your needs and aspirations.

Long-Term Rentals

Opting for long-term rentals usually means committing to a lease that lasts for a year or more. This approach is often favored by families or individuals who desire stability in their living arrangements. In Dubai, long-term rentals tend to offer several advantages.

  • Cost-Effectiveness: Monthly rental prices for long-term leases often come at a better rate per square foot compared to short-term options. For folks looking to stretch their dhiram, a long-term rental can provide desirable savings.
  • Stability: Renting long-term means you are less likely to face sudden rent hikes compared to the short-term scenario. Laws regulating rental increases ensure that they are proportionate and predictable, providing peace of mind.
  • Community Integration: Settling into a long-term rental often means more time to truly immerse yourself in the local community, making connections with neighbors and engaging in cultural activities that are unique to your neighborhood.

However, it is also important to consider your lifestyle needs and the flexibility that a long-term rental may require. It may limit your ability to explore different parts of Dubai or adjust to changes in your circumstances swiftly.

Short-Term Rentals

On the flip side, short-term rentals, spanning a few days to several months, offer flexibility that long-term rentals just can’t match. This option has gained traction in Dubai, particularly among tourists and expats who prefer to lease furnished apartments on a temporary basis. There are several compelling reasons to consider this route.

  • Flexibility and Adaptability: Short-term rentals are ideal for those not ready to commit to a neighborhood, giving them the freedom to explore various districts before settling down. This is particularly useful in a sprawling city like Dubai, where each area has its distinct vibe and character.
  • Fully Furnished: Often, short-term rentals come fully furnished, which eliminates the need for additional moving costs or the hassle of setting up a home. Just pack your bags and step into a space ready for your arrival.
  • Airbnb and Similar Platforms: Websites like Airbnb or Booking.com make it easy to find short-term rental properties that fit various budgets and preferences. This accessibility has revolutionized the way visitors and residents approach temporary housing.

That said, it is essential to keep in mind that short-term rentals can be more pricey on a per-night basis and may lack the long-term security that comes with longer leases.
